Should have seen the carry on at the Gold Coast show when it was delayed due to electrical storm. So many "adults" absolutely furious "Green Bands" got let in at the same time as Ten Clubbers. These same people had no issue pushing past other ten club members, including myself and my 15-year-old daughter, to get closer to the front. People actually complaining a woman, who was clearly in distress, pushing past to get out of the long hallway we were stuck in at the stadium. It was stifling in there. She was seen to by paramedics and was fine.
Lots of Aussie fan club members, as well as travelling ones, acting entitled, somehow seeing it as their right to be close to the stage at every show. Even when it is a show delayed by a storm. Usually, it's just to make sure they have somewhere to unfurl their sign asking for something from the band, a song, a tambourine, a drumstick etc. It is weird, toxic behaviour that does sometimes affect other concert goers. It was my hometown show - first in 10 years - and I felt no more entitled to a spot than anyone else.
I do wish Ed wouldn't interact with people with signs. You get some clown holding up a huge sign, that they aren't even allowed to bring in, blocking people's views. Ed sees said massive sign and interacts. One woman at Sydney 1 had a huge black sign, security threatened to kick her out if she didn't put it down. She did briefly. Ed saw the sign being held up later, rewarded her with a tambourine. This same woman took off her shirt and was trying to get it signed.
I am tall enough that not much bothers my view, but many people aren't. It is something the band shouldn't encourage.
As someone mentioned earlier heaps of rubbish left behind by these people. In Sydney it was at least stacked up around the bin. Far too many large items to fit in the bin. It was an issue at 3 shows that I saw, Melbourne shows seems to be an exception.
It would be great to go back to seated venues, with better sound, but I understand playing one or two stadium shows is far more profitable.
